<p><strong>Berlin-</strong>Operations at Munich Airport were suspended for about an hour on Saturday after pilots reported a suspected drone sighting near the airfield, prompting authorities to halt flights while security teams investigated the potential threat.</p>



<p><br>The disruption began shortly after 9:00 a.m. local time when two pilots reported what appeared to be drones in the vicinity of the airport, according to police.</p>



<p><br>In coordination with German air traffic control authorities, security officials ordered the temporary closure of the airport’s runways as a precautionary measure, a police spokesperson said.</p>



<p><br>Authorities deployed a police helicopter and emergency personnel to assess the situation and search the surrounding area for any potential aerial threat.</p>



<p><br>Airport operations resumed at 10:05 a.m. after investigators completed their initial assessment, airport officials said.</p>



<p><br>An airport spokesperson said an extensive search conducted by emergency services found no evidence of a threat to public safety, allowing normal flight movements to restart.</p>



<p><br>The incident underscores ongoing concerns among European aviation authorities regarding unauthorized drone activity near airports, where even unconfirmed sightings can trigger operational disruptions due to safety risks posed to commercial aircraft during takeoff and landing.</p>



<p><br>Munich Airport, one of Germany’s busiest aviation hubs, did not immediately provide details on the number of flights affected by the temporary suspension.</p>

<p><strong>Port &#8211;  Au &#8211; Prince- </strong>Fresh gang violence in northern districts of Haiti&#8217;s capital displaced hundreds of residents over the weekend, forcing families to seek refuge along the road leading to the country’s main international airport as security conditions around key infrastructure continued to deteriorate.</p>



<p>Residents fleeing clashes between rival armed groups gathered on Monday near routes leading to Toussaint Louverture International Airport after gunmen attacked neighborhoods, burned homes and expanded fighting across parts of Port-au-Prince, according to residents and local authorities.</p>



<p>Monique Verdieux, 56, said she escaped after armed men set houses ablaze in her neighborhood, leaving her separated from relatives who fled in different directions.“I am now sleeping in the street,” Verdieux said, adding that returning home was too dangerous.</p>



<p>The latest violence underscores the deepening collapse of public security in Haiti, where gangs have steadily expanded territorial control since the July 2021 assassination of President Jovenel Moïse. Authorities estimate criminal groups now control more than 90% of Port-au-Prince, while kidnappings, looting and sexual violence have spread beyond the capital into rural regions.</p>



<p>Haiti has remained without an elected president since Moïse was killed at his private residence, contributing to a prolonged political vacuum and weakening state institutions.Security concerns near the airport have also alarmed major businesses operating in the country.</p>



<p> Haitian rum producer Rhum Barbancourt and two of the nation’s largest bottling companies warned in a joint statement on Sunday that worsening insecurity and damaged roads around the airport were hampering patrols by security forces and disrupting commercial activity.</p>



<p>“The government’s response has been largely insufficient,” the companies said, adding that deteriorating road conditions near the airport had further undermined efforts to secure the area.Operations at the airport are now severely restricted, according to the statement.</p>



<p>The violence has intensified despite the gradual deployment of an international security mission backed by the United Nations. In April, the first contingent of foreign troops linked to the mission arrived in Haiti to support local police in combating armed groups.</p>



<p>The U.N. Security Council approved plans in September for a multinational force of 5,550 personnel, although the full contingent has yet to be deployed.</p>



<p> Troops from Chad are among those reported to have arrived in the country.According to the International Organization for Migration, gang violence has displaced more than 1.4 million people across Haiti. </p>



<p>The agency said roughly 200,000 displaced people are living in overcrowded and underfunded shelters in the capital.</p>

<p><strong>London</strong>— Irish police said on Sunday they had arrested a man in his forties who entered an unauthorized area at Shannon Airport and allegedly caused criminal damage, after footage circulated online appearing to show an individual climbing onto a U.S. Air Force aircraft.</p>



<p>Police said the incident occurred on Saturday, April 11, when the man accessed a restricted section of the airport in western Ireland. He was detained and remains in custody, according to an official statement.</p>



<p>Video shared on social media platform X appeared to show a person dressed in black standing on top of what media reports identified as a C-130 Hercules transport aircraft. The individual was seen striking the fuselage with an object.</p>



<p>Authorities did not immediately confirm the extent of any damage to the aircraft or how the individual gained access to the secure area.Shannon Airport has long been a focal point of political sensitivity in Ireland due to its role in facilitating the transit of U.S. military personnel and providing logistical support for overseas operations.</p>



<p>Police said investigations into the incident are ongoing.</p>
